Java是一種廣泛應(yīng)用于Android開發(fā)的編程語言。Android平臺(tái)使用Java作為主要的開發(fā)語言,因此掌握J(rèn)ava編程是學(xué)習(xí)和開發(fā)Android應(yīng)用的關(guān)鍵。
要開始使用Java進(jìn)行Android開發(fā),首先需要安裝Java開發(fā)工具包(JDK)并配置環(huán)境變量。然后,可以使用Android Studio這樣的集成開發(fā)環(huán)境(IDE)來編寫和構(gòu)建Android應(yīng)用程序。
下面是一些使用Java進(jìn)行Android開發(fā)的重要步驟:
- 學(xué)習(xí)Java語言基礎(chǔ):了解Java的基本語法、數(shù)據(jù)類型、控制流程等是非常重要的。掌握面向?qū)ο缶幊蹋∣OP)的概念,如類、對象、繼承、多態(tài)等。
- 熟悉Android開發(fā)框架:Android提供了豐富的開發(fā)框架和API,包括用戶界面(UI)設(shè)計(jì)、數(shù)據(jù)存儲(chǔ)、網(wǎng)絡(luò)通信等。學(xué)習(xí)和理解Android框架的各個(gè)組件和功能,如活動(dòng)(Activity)、碎片(Fragment)、服務(wù)(Service)、廣播接收器(Broadcast Receiver)等。
- 使用Android Studio:Android Studio是官方推薦的Android開發(fā)工具。它提供了強(qiáng)大的代碼編輯器、調(diào)試工具和布局編輯器,可以幫助開發(fā)者更高效地編寫和調(diào)試Android應(yīng)用。
- 編寫Android應(yīng)用:使用Java語言編寫Android應(yīng)用的代碼邏輯和業(yè)務(wù)邏輯。通過Android Studio創(chuàng)建新項(xiàng)目,定義應(yīng)用的界面布局、處理用戶交互、實(shí)現(xiàn)功能模塊等。
- 調(diào)試和測試:使用Android Studio提供的調(diào)試工具進(jìn)行應(yīng)用程序的調(diào)試和測試。可以在模擬器或?qū)嶋H的Android設(shè)備上運(yùn)行和測試應(yīng)用程序,檢查和修復(fù)可能的錯(cuò)誤和問題。
- 發(fā)布應(yīng)用:完成開發(fā)和測試后,可以將應(yīng)用程序打包為APK文件,并發(fā)布到Google Play商店或其他應(yīng)用分發(fā)渠道。在發(fā)布之前,需要為應(yīng)用程序簽名,并遵循相關(guān)的發(fā)布指南和政策。
總之,掌握J(rèn)ava編程語言和Android開發(fā)框架是成為一名優(yōu)秀的Android開發(fā)者的關(guān)鍵。通過學(xué)習(xí)和實(shí)踐,不斷提升自己的技能和經(jīng)驗(yàn),可以開發(fā)出功能強(qiáng)大、穩(wěn)定可靠的Android應(yīng)用。